A high-performance industrial component, this Titanium Grade 5 (Ti-6Al-4V) stock sheet measures 0.772 inches in thickness, 32 inches in length, and 29 inches in width. Renowned for its excellent biocompatibility and high fatigue strength, Grade 5 titanium exhibits superior corrosion resistance, particularly in aggressive environments common in electrical applications. Its impressive mechanical properties, including high tensile strength and low density, ensure longevity and performance under demanding operational conditions. This material is also non-magnetic, a crucial characteristic for certain sensitive electrical assemblies.

|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using standard carbon steel cutting tools without proper lubrication. | Employ carbide-tipped or high-speed steel tooling with specialized coolants designed for titanium machining to prevent overheating and tool wear. |
| Inadequate surface preparation prior to welding. | Thoroughly degrease and mechanically clean the weld joint area to remove any oxides or contaminants that could compromise weld integrity. |
